What is the purpose of Excel’s “Freeze Panes” feature?

a) To lock the workbook for editing

b) To protect cells with a password

c) To keep selected rows or columns visible while scrolling

d) To hide selected rows or columns

Show Answer

c) To keep selected rows or columns visible while scrolling

Excel’s “Freeze Panes” feature is used to keep specific rows and columns visible while scrolling through a large worksheet. This feature is helpful when you have a large dataset or worksheet, and you want to keep certain rows or columns visible at all times, so you can easily reference them as you navigate through the data. The primary purpose of the “Freeze Panes” feature is to improve the readability and usability of your spreadsheet. Here’s how it works:

  1. Freeze Top Row: If you want to keep the top row (usually containing headers or column labels) visible while scrolling down the worksheet, you can select a cell in the row just below the one you want to freeze. Then, go to the “View” tab and click on “Freeze Panes,” and select “Freeze Top Row.”
  2. Freeze First Column: Similarly, if you want to keep the leftmost column (usually containing row labels or identifiers) visible while scrolling to the right, you can select a cell in the column just to the right of the one you want to freeze. Then, go to the “View” tab and click on “Freeze Panes,” and select “Freeze First Column.”
  3. Freeze Both Rows and Columns: If you want to keep both rows and columns visible as you scroll, you can select a cell below and to the right of the rows and columns you want to freeze. Then, go to the “View” tab and click on “Freeze Panes,” and select “Freeze Panes.”

By freezing panes, you can maintain a reference point in your worksheet, making it easier to work with large amounts of data. This feature is particularly valuable for data analysis and data entry tasks, as it allows you to keep important labels or identifiers visible no matter where you are in the spreadsheet.
